SELF-GUIDED BICYCLE TOUR GERMANY


           

Cycling The Rhine Bicycle Path

 

The Riviera of Germany

 

 

The Rhine Bike Path - Heidelberg - Koblenz

 

The Mountain Road - The Rhine region - and the romantic Mid-Rhine

 

 

The "Riviera" of Germany

Cycle along the romantic Rhine, scene of some of the best vineyards in the world. Stop and talk to the vintners, sample the wines and enjoy the ambience of the old villages with timbered houses and market squares. Impressive fortresses and castles beckon and the call of the many local pubs is always in the air offering a different brew almost every few miles along the way.  Experience the ambience of the best known wine town in the world and explore the monastery that was the scene for the film 'The Name of the Rose".

 

 

 

Tour Profile:

 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 

The route follows the bike path along the river over rolling countryside with a few short climbs along the way. Total distance: approx. 213 km/125mi

 

 

Highlights:

  • Heidelberg

  • Cycling the famous "Mountain Road"

  • Cycling along the Rhine

  • Eberbach Monastery founded in 1116

  • The Drosselgasse area of Rudesheim, the most famous wine town in the world

  • Marksburg castle

  • Koblenz                                   Return to Top

The Itinerary:

 

Day 1 -  Heidelberg

Individual arrival in Heidelberg. Visit the world-famous castle high above the Neckar, go by the mountain railway up to the Konigstuhl Mountain or walk through the narrow alleys in the old part of the town. Finish your day in one of the traditional student pubs of the old university town.

 

Day 2 - Heidelberg - Zwingenberg/Bensheim, approx. 43/50 km/27-31 mi.

You leave Heidelberg and follow the famous "Mountain Road", the smallest viticulture area of the republic. Enjoy the mild climate of the so-called Riviera of Germany, where almonds, figs, peaches and Kiwis are cultivated. One of the highlights of today is the market square of Heppenheim, with its timber-framed houses. Via Bensheim you reach the 700-years old town Zwingenberg. During an excursion through the small alleys below the mountain church you will find numerous pubs, where you can try the good wine. Overnight stay in Zwingenberg or Bensheim.

 

Day 3 -  Zwingenberg/Bensheim - Bodenheim/Mainz, approx. 45/62 km/28-38 mi

You leave the "Mountain Road", ride through the flat land along the Rhine and ferry across the Rhine at Gernsheim. Through meadows and vegetable fields you reach the first foothills of the Palatine vineyards. You follow them through the numerous wine villages. Visit in Oppenheim the German Wine Making Museum. In Nierstein you have the opportunity to go on a boat tour on the Rhine. Overnight in an old estate some kilometers before Mainz in Bodenheim in an old winery or directly in Mainz.

 

Day 4 -  Bodenheim/Mainz - Rudesheim-Assmannshausen/Bingen, approx. 38 km/24 mi

Before you cycle along the Rhine you should visit in Mainz the impressive Chagall windows in the St. Stephans church or the Gutenberg museum. You can either follow the calm cycle track on the left bank of the Rhine through fields and meadows or you can visit the lovely village Eltville at the right Rhine bank. From here a side trip leads you to a higher, calm valley of the Rhine area to the Eberbach Convent, founded in 1136 and was the film location of the movie "The Name of the Rose". Then you will reach the most well known wine town of the world: Rudesheim. The "Drosselgasse" with its numerous wine bars is exemplary of the fun loving spirit of the region. A gondola takes you up to the Niederwald Monument, where you have a gorgeous view over the Rhine Valley. Your overnight stay is booked in Rudesheim-Assmannshausen or in Bingen on the opposite Rhine bank.

 

Day 5 -  Rudesheim-Assmannshausen//Bingen - Boppard, approx. 46 km/29 mi
The romantic Middle-Rhine Valley is one of the highlights of the trip. The river narrowly winds its way through the Rhenish Massif flowing between defiant castles and sunny vineyards through the shale mountains of the Rhine valley. Pass Castle Reichenstein and the pictorial Castle Sooneck and reach the very old wine village Bacharach. You see Kaub with the castle Pfalzgrafenstein on the island in the Rhine and you see the legendary "Loreley". Soon you arrive in Boppard where you spend the night.


Day 6 -  Boppard - Koblenz, approx 21 km/13 mi
 The cycle track leads you to Spay and Rhens with its richly carved, multicolored painted timber-framed houses. From the opposite bank the fabulous Marksburg, one of the most splendid castles on the Rhine, greets you. Then you reach Koblenz, the endpoint of your journey. Visit the "Deutsche Eck" a corner at the estuary of the river Mosel, ride up by the aerial ropeway to the impressive fortress Ehrenbreitstein in the evening or mix yourself with the numerous cheerful tipplers, who populate the famous vine village. Overnight in Koblenz.

 

Day 7 -  individual departure
Return of the rented bikes in the hotel and individual departure, or, if you would like to extend your stay. we can reserve an additional night in Koblenz or Heidelberg for you.

What's Included:
Overnights incl. b&b in rooms in the booked category
Rooms with bath/shower and toilet

Luggage transport from hotel to hotel (Unlimited number of luggage items)

Detailed travel documents and maps

Service hotline

 

EXCLUSIONS - The insurances, the transfers from and to the airport, the drinks, the lunches, the dinners, items of a personal nature such as phone calls, laundry or anything not specifically mentioned as included, admission fees; ferries; insurance; tips and personal expenditures.

 

DOSSIER - On the first day of the tour you will be given maps, road book, fact sheets and tourist information.


IN CASE OF BREAKDOWN
- We do not intervene for flat tires. However, should any breakdown occur that prevents the completion of the days journey we will make repairs on the road. A phone number will be provided. All other types of necessary repairs that do not make cycling impossible will be repaired at the hotel each night
